rts logo

Which institution holds the most shares in Clearway Energy Inc (CWEN)

Clearway Energy Inc (NYSE: CWEN) is -18.88% lower on its value in year-to-date trading and has touched a low of $18.59 and a high of $32.23 in the current 52-week trading range. The question becomes, what are the chances the stock will make a comeback and enjoy potential growth. Why not look at analysts view […]

Clearway Energy Inc (CWEN) – Don’t Believe the Hype: Check The Facts

Clearway Energy Inc (NYSE: CWEN) is -13.63% lower on its value in year-to-date trading and has touched a low of $18.59 and a high of $32.24 in the current 52-week trading range. The question becomes, what are the chances the stock will make a comeback and enjoy potential growth. Why not look at analysts view […]

Clearway Energy Inc (CWEN) – Don’t Be So Quick to Call it Dead

Clearway Energy Inc (NYSE: CWEN) is -18.37% lower on its value in year-to-date trading and has touched a low of $18.59 and a high of $32.24 in the current 52-week trading range. The question becomes, what are the chances the stock will make a comeback and enjoy potential growth. Why not look at analysts view […]

New Big Money Means Clearway Energy Inc (CWEN) Investors Could Reap Benefit

Clearway Energy Inc (NYSE: CWEN) is -22.53% lower on its value in year-to-date trading and has touched a low of $18.59 and a high of $32.24 in the current 52-week trading range. The question becomes, what are the chances the stock will make a comeback and enjoy potential growth. Why not look at analysts view […]

Clearway Energy Inc (CWEN) – Don’t Believe the Hype: Check The Facts

Clearway Energy Inc (NYSE: CWEN) is -21.87% lower on its value in year-to-date trading and has touched a low of $18.59 and a high of $32.24 in the current 52-week trading range. The question becomes, what are the chances the stock will make a comeback and enjoy potential growth. Why not look at analysts view […]

Clearway Energy Inc (CWEN) Volatility At 3.42%, Should You Add A Position?

Clearway Energy Inc (NYSE: CWEN) is -19.43% lower on its value in year-to-date trading and has touched a low of $18.59 and a high of $32.24 in the current 52-week trading range. The question becomes, what are the chances the stock will make a comeback and enjoy potential growth. Why not look at analysts view […]